Insecurity: How Abuja residents pay local vigilante to secure them

Residents of Dutse Alhaji in Bwari Area Council, Abuja, the Nigerian capital city have resorted to the use of local vigilantes to secure their environment as insecurity worsens.

The residents are been robbed every night without the police making real efforts to secure the people and stop the incessant robbery.

Some of the residents who spoke to MAWA FOUNDATION say the armed men carry out robbery unchallenged in a group of 15 to 20.

Miss Esse, a resident of Zone 6 area of Dutse Alhaji close to old vigilante office, narrating the incident of robbery, said armed men numbering about 20 stormed her compound at about 3:00 am last week and robbed for two hours carting away televisions, telephones, and generators belonging to tenants.

She added that the armed men came with a cart they used in loading properties stolen from tenants into their car. Esse added that they were robbed from 2 am to 4 am and the police did not show up at the crime scene until after the robbers had finished and left.

At the Zone 5 Area of Dutse Alhaji, Mr. Uche’s shop was robbed, two Televisions, a Generator, and Fridge stolen. The armed men numbering about 10 broke into his shop and made away with the equipment he uses for football matches show.

This is even as football matches show is the only means of Uche’s livelihood.

At the zone 3 Area of Dutse Alhaji, opposite New World Hotel, residents who spoke to MAWA, say they are been robbed every night without the police doing anything to stop the incessant robbery.

Residents of Sokale, Zone 1, and Zone 7 have the same narrative. Sparking to MAWA, they say they are been robbed every night. They added that virtually all the time they were robbed, they had reported to the police who never showed up but rather left them at the mercy of the armed robbers.

In attempts to address the incessant insecurity in the community, residents decided to set up different categories of vigilantes with tenants paying N1,500 to N1,000 every month, a fee that is used to pay the Vigilante members for securing the environment.

As a result of the community Vigilante efforts, the area is been secured with the hope of having crime reduction.
